All rights reserved. http://www.usgwarchives.net/copyright.htm http://www.usgwarchives.net/va/vafiles.htm ************************************************ File contributed for use in USGenWeb Archives by: Beverly Watson beverly_wat@msn.com January 3, 2011, 10:20 am Written: 1822 Recorded: February 10, 1831 Grayson County, Virginia DB 6, Pg 110-111 This Indenture made this (blank in deed book) day of (blank in deed) in the year of our Lord 1822 by and between Jesse Rieves John Rieves, Zachariah Osborne & Charity his wife Andr. Cox and Prudence his wife Susannah Toliver David Cox and Lucy his wife Joseph Doughton & Polly his wife Bartholomew Austin and Ann his wife Samuel Phips and Elizabeth his wife of the one part and Jesse Rieves Junr of the other part Witnesseth that for the sum of three hundred Dollars to them in hand paid by the said Jesse Rieves Junr the receipt whereof is hereby acknowledged and themselves therewith fully paid and satisfied hath Given Granted bargained sold conveyed and delivered & by these presents doth Give Grant bargain sell enfeoff & deliver unto him the sd. Jesse Rieves Junr a certain Tract or Parcel of Land Containing One hundred & thirty four acres Lying and being in the County of Grayson & state of Virginia on the south side of New river bounded as follows, Beginning at a white Walnut on the bank of said River N90 E 18 poles with the state line to a Locust NE-- poles to a stake N 25 E 44 poles to a white Walnut sapling N 65 E 100 poles S70 E100 poles to a Sycamore on the bank of sd. River and thence down the several meanders thereof --- poles to the beginning with all and singular every right title interest and entitlement (?) to the said Lands & premises belonging or in any wise appertaining to him the said Jesse Rieves or his heirs and assigns forever to have and to hold absolutely free & clear of all claims, of them the said Jesse Rieves John Rieves Zachariah Osborn & Charity his wife Susanah Toliver Andrew Cox & Prudence his wife Joseph Doughton & Polly his wife David Cox & Lucy his wife Samuel Phips & Elizabeth his wife & Bartholomew Austin & Ann his wife their heirs & assigns for ever In testimony whereof they and each of them have hereunto set their hands and affixed their seals the day and date first above written. Signed sealed & delivered in § presents of us § Andrew Cox (Seal) attest Samuel Phips (Seal) Charles Toliver David Cox (Seal) Allen (his X mark) Toliver Susanah (her X mark) Toliver (Seal) John (his X mark) Toliver Jane (Her X mark) Edwards (Seal) B Austen (Seal) Jesse Rieves (Seal) John Rieves (Seal) Js Doughten (Seal) Zac Osborn (Seal) Grayson Clerks office 10th February 1831 This deed from Andrew Cox & others to Jesse Rieves Jr was proven by Charles Toliver Allen Toliver & John Toliver subscribing witnesses and admitted to Record. Teste M. Dickenson C.C.
